MCP for Argo CD

MCP server that enables AI assistants to interact with Argo CD for GitOps deployment management. Provides 12 tools covering application lifecycle (list, get, create, update, delete, sync) and resource management (resource tree, managed resources, workload logs, resource events, resource actions). Supports stdio and HTTP stream transports, with an optional read-only mode.

Evaluated Mar 07, 2026 (0d ago) v0.5.0
Homepage ↗ Repo ↗ Other argocd gitops kubernetes deployment cd continuous-delivery argoproj k8s sync application-management
⚙ Agent Friendliness
72
/ 100
Can an agent use this?
🔒 Security
83
/ 100
Is it safe for agents?
⚡ Reliability
74
/ 100
Does it work consistently?

Score Breakdown

⚙ Agent Friendliness

MCP Quality
75
Documentation
72
Error Messages
60
Auth Simplicity
72
Rate Limits
68

🔒 Security

TLS Enforcement
95
Auth Strength
82
Scope Granularity
78
Dep. Hygiene
80
Secret Handling
80

ArgoCD GitOps CD MCP. API token with project/app scopes. ArgoCD manages production deployments — high blast radius. Use read-only token for observation, separate write token for sync.

⚡ Reliability

Uptime/SLA
75
Version Stability
78
Breaking Changes
72
Error Recovery
72
AF Security Reliability

Best When

You manage Argo CD deployments and want AI-assisted application management, troubleshooting, and deployment operations through natural language.

Avoid When

You don't use Argo CD, or you need direct Kubernetes API access without the Argo CD abstraction layer.

Use Cases

  • List and inspect Argo CD applications through natural language
  • Trigger application syncs and monitor deployment status via AI assistant
  • View resource trees and managed resources for Argo CD applications
  • Access pod and deployment logs through conversational interface
  • Create and update Argo CD applications programmatically via MCP
  • Run resource-level actions on Kubernetes resources managed by Argo CD

Not For

  • Direct Kubernetes management without Argo CD
  • CI pipeline management (this is CD only)
  • Helm or Kustomize operations outside Argo CD context
  • Cluster administration tasks not exposed by Argo CD API

Interface

REST API
No
GraphQL
No
gRPC
No
MCP Server
Yes
SDK
No
Webhooks
No

Authentication

Methods: api_key
OAuth: No Scopes: No

Requires ARGOCD_BASE_URL and ARGOCD_API_TOKEN environment variables. Token is generated from Argo CD instance. Supports NODE_TLS_REJECT_UNAUTHORIZED for self-signed certs.

Pricing

Model: open_source
Free tier: Yes
Requires CC: No

Apache-2.0 licensed. Part of argoproj-labs organization. Requires existing Argo CD instance.

Agent Metadata

Pagination
unknown
Idempotent
Partial
Retry Guidance
Not documented

Known Gotchas

  • Write operations (create, update, delete, sync) can affect production deployments -- use MCP_READ_ONLY for safety
  • Requires valid Argo CD API token with appropriate RBAC permissions
  • Self-signed cert environments need NODE_TLS_REJECT_UNAUTHORIZED=0
  • Resource actions execute directly on Kubernetes resources -- high blast radius

Alternatives

Full Evaluation Report

Comprehensive deep-dive: security analysis, reliability audit, agent experience review, cost modeling, competitive positioning, and improvement roadmap for MCP for Argo CD.

AI-powered analysis · PDF + markdown · Delivered within 30 minutes

$99

Package Brief

Quick verdict, integration guide, cost projections, gotchas with workarounds, and alternatives comparison.

Delivered within 10 minutes

$3

Score Monitoring

Get alerted when this package's AF, security, or reliability scores change significantly. Stay ahead of regressions.

Continuous monitoring

$3/mo

Scores are editorial opinions as of 2026-03-07.

6470
Packages Evaluated
26150
Need Evaluation
173
Need Re-evaluation
Community Powered